ToggleWhat documents do I need before a Dubai apartment move?
You need a registered tenancy (Ejari), your community’s move-in/move-out permit, and (if you’re activating utilities) a DEWA Move-In.
- Ejari: Tenancy registration is a Dubai Land Department (DLD) e-service; DLD provides the unified Ejari contract templates and certificate download.
- Community Move Permit: Emaar’s Emirates Living FAQ states a Move-In Permit is required and access is denied without it (other master developers have similar rules). Apply through the community portal/app.
- Utilities: DEWA’s Activation of Electricity/Water (Move-in) is digitally integrated with DLD after Ejari issuance.
Are there road rules that affect move timing?
Yes—heavy trucks face peak-hour bans on key corridors, so schedule outside these windows.
RTA’s 2024 update restricts truck movement 06:30–08:30, 13:00–15:00, 17:30–20:00 on major routes (e.g., Sheikh Mohammed bin Zayed Rd). Plan loading/arrival to avoid fines and delays.
How many movers do I need for a 2BHK apartment?
Book 3 movers for a standard 2BHK with packing and assembly; book 2–3 movers if you are fully pre-packed with easy elevator access.
- Trade bodies and industry guides show 2–3 movers complete typical two-bedroom local moves within one shift; a 3-person crew shortens job time and reduces handling risk.
- IAM (largest global movers’ association) sets professional cooperation standards used by member companies worldwide; reputable movers align crew sizing to job scope and access constraints.
Quick estimator (2BHK):
- Pre-packed, elevator, short walks: 2 movers (add a 3rd to finish faster).
- Average contents + assembly/disassembly: 3 movers baseline.
- Tight access / long walks / many fragile items: 3 movers (consider a 4th during packing hours).
Which packing level should I choose?
Full-service packing is best for kitchens, glass, electronics; partial packing covers fragile zones; self-pack lowers cost but increases risk and time.
Guides for two-bedroom moves typically anticipate dozens of cartons (kitchen + wardrobe + books), with time and crew varying by whether professionals pack or only load.
Packing checklist (2BHK, concise):
- Ensure dish-packs, bubble wrap, wardrobe boxes, TV crate; label room + contents on every box.
- Place passports, IDs, meds, chargers, tenancy docs in an “essentials” carton you carry yourself. (General consumer guidance.)

Do buildings require elevator bookings, deposits, or restricted hours?
Many managed towers require a booked elevator slot and a refundable move deposit; access without an approved permit is often refused.
Emaar Community Management: Move-In Permit required; access denied without it. Expect booking windows and security sign-off via the portal/app.
How do I legally dispose of old furniture and bulky waste?
Use Dubai Municipality’s free bulky-waste collection (coverage varies by area) via the official channels/WhatsApp 800900.
Dubai Municipality promotes free bulky-waste disposal and details scheduling through its announcements; local news reiterates the 800900 request flow (call, schedule within ~3 days, SMS after completion).
Is VAT charged on moving/packing services?
Yes. Domestic moving/packing is a taxable service at the UAE’s standard 5% VAT rate unless an exemption/zero-rating applies (rare for local moves).
The VAT Decree-Law sets the standard rate at 5% on taxable supplies; official portals confirm the rate and scope.
How do I verify that a mover is properly licensed in Dubai?
Search the business licence on official portals (DET/Dubai Economy & Tourism, National Economic Register).
- UAE’s official platform lists links to Search for a company licence – Dubai Economy and Tourism.
- The National Economic Register shows government-recorded licence details.

What is a realistic same-day timeline for a 2BHK?
Pre-packed: 2–3 movers, ~3–6 hours (load → short transit → unload).
With packing: 3 movers, ~5–8 hours (wrap → disassembly → load → unload → setup).
Benchmarks from reputable moving guides reflect these ranges; add buffer for stairs, long walks, or peak-hour truck restrictions.
Dubai move plan (step-by-step, evidence-backed)
- Register/confirm Ejari (tenancy). Keep contract and certificate handy.
- Apply community permit (Emaar/Nakheel/DP, etc.). Expect access denial without approval. Book elevator if required.
- Activate DEWA (Move-In) after Ejari (DLD-integrated). Prepare deposit/payment.
- Pick your crew size (see estimator) and locking tasks (packing vs. load-only).
- Schedule around RTA truck bans (06:30–08:30 / 13:00–15:00 / 17:30–20:00) to avoid delays.
- Confirm building logistics: elevator padding, window, deposit, access cards. (Emaar example shows permit gateway.)
- Dispose of bulky waste via Dubai Municipality (book via official channels/WhatsApp 800900).
- Keep receipts (VAT 5% applies) and licence checks for your mover (DET/NER searches).
Frequently asked questions
Do I need Ejari before a move-in permit?
Yes. Communities commonly require an active Ejari to issue a move-in permit, and DEWA activation is integrated post-Ejari.
Can movers operate during Dubai peak hours?
They can, but truck bans restrict heavy-vehicle access on specific routes at 06:30–08:30 / 13:00–15:00 / 17:30–20:00. Expect rerouting or delays.
Is 2 movers enough for a 2BHK?
Sometimes (pre-packed, easy access). Three movers is the safer baseline when packing/assembly is included or access is tight.
How many boxes for a typical 2BHK?
Dozens (often 40–80+, depending on kitchen/books/wardrobe); professional packing compresses time and breakage risk.
What can’t movers take?
Hazardous items (fuels, pressurised gas, some chemicals) are commonly excluded; check your mover’s prohibited list.
Where do I complain if a mover is non-compliant?
File with Dubai Consumer Rights (DET) or MoE Consumer Protection for licensed firms; keep invoices/contracts and photo evidence.
